Exploring Different Car Care Financing Options
Alright, let's explore the exciting world of different car care financing options! There's a whole bunch of ways you can tackle those car expenses, so let's break it down. First off, we have personal loans. These are pretty straightforward: you borrow a lump sum of money from a bank or credit union and pay it back in fixed monthly installments. The interest rates can be competitive, especially if you have a good credit score. Personal loans are great for covering major repairs or even a series of smaller ones. Then there are credit cards. Many folks use their regular credit cards for car repairs, but there are also credit cards specifically designed for auto-related expenses. These cards often come with perks like rewards points or cashback on gas, maintenance, and repairs. Just be mindful of those interest rates – they can be higher than personal loans, so it's best to pay off the balance quickly. Some repair shops also offer in-house financing. This can be a convenient option, especially if you need the repairs done ASAP. However, make sure to compare the terms and interest rates with other options, as they might not always be the most favorable. Another option to consider is a secured loan, where you use your car as collateral. This can help you get a lower interest rate, but you risk losing your car if you can't make the payments. Finally, don't forget about lines of credit. A line of credit gives you access to a certain amount of funds that you can borrow as needed. This can be a flexible option for ongoing car maintenance and unexpected repairs. When choosing a financing option, consider factors like interest rates, repayment terms, fees, and your credit score. Shop around and compare offers to find the best fit for your needs and financial situation.
How to Get Approved for Car Care Financing
So, you've got your eye on some sweet car care financing, but how do you actually get approved? Don't worry, it's not as scary as it sounds! First things first, your credit score is a biggie. Lenders use your credit score to assess your creditworthiness, so make sure yours is in good shape. Check your credit report for any errors and take steps to improve your score if needed, like paying bills on time and reducing your debt. Next, gather your financial documents. Lenders will want to see proof of income, such as pay stubs or tax returns, as well as information about your employment history. They'll also want to know about your assets and liabilities, so have your bank statements and loan information handy. When you're ready to apply, shop around for the best rates and terms. Don't just settle for the first offer you receive. Compare interest rates, repayment terms, and fees from different lenders to find the most favorable deal. Be sure to read the fine print carefully before signing anything. Another tip is to consider a co-signer. If you have a limited credit history or a low credit score, having a co-signer with good credit can increase your chances of approval. Just make sure your co-signer understands the responsibilities involved. It's also a good idea to avoid applying for multiple loans or credit cards at the same time. Each application can ding your credit score, so it's best to focus on one at a time. Finally, be honest and accurate in your application. Providing false information can lead to denial and even legal trouble. By following these tips, you'll be well on your way to getting approved for the car care financing you need to keep your ride running smoothly.
Tips for Managing Car Care Financing Responsibly
Okay, you've got your car care financing – awesome! But now comes the important part: managing it responsibly. You don't want to end up in a debt spiral, right? So, let's talk about some smart strategies. First and foremost, create a budget. Figure out how much you can realistically afford to pay each month without stretching yourself too thin. This will help you stay on track and avoid missing payments. Next, set up automatic payments. This is a lifesaver! By automating your payments, you'll never have to worry about forgetting a due date and incurring late fees. Plus, it's a great way to build positive credit history. Another tip is to avoid overspending. Just because you have access to financing doesn't mean you should max out your credit card or take out a huge loan. Only borrow what you need and can comfortably repay. It's also a good idea to track your spending. Keep an eye on your balances and transactions to ensure you're staying within your budget. There are tons of budgeting apps and tools that can help you with this. If you're struggling to make payments, don't be afraid to reach out to your lender. They may be able to offer you a payment plan or other assistance. Ignoring the problem will only make it worse. Finally, consider refinancing your loan if interest rates drop or your credit score improves. This could potentially save you a lot of money over the life of the loan. By following these tips, you can manage your car care financing responsibly and avoid financial stress. Remember, it's all about being proactive, staying organized, and making smart choices.
